Class I Underground Injection Wells in Region 5
Definitions
This page lists the Class I injection wells in the Region 5 Direct Implementation states of Indiana and Michigan and in the Primacy states of Illinois and Ohio. (There are no deep wells in Minnesota or Wisconsin.)
Last update: January 2, 2003
Wells which inject hazardous wastes as defined by the Resource Conservation and Recovery Act (RCRA) must have an approved exemption to the ban on land disposal of hazardous wastes.

Note: Permit numbers with a C as the eighth character are commercial facilities, meaning that they dispose of wastes generated elsewhere for a fee.
